All getting along! (Fun in the woods!)

Went for a bike ride with a guy from work yesterday. Not a pootle down the lanes, a full on lung burning mind boggling thrash through the woods. (And there was me saying 'Let's take it easy...)

The woods we were in are also quite popular with dog walkers, it seems! But not once did we get any evil eyes or muttering about 'bloody bike nutters!' which was nice! I'm sure it's because we remembered that those funny levers on the handlebars are brakes... By slowing down and steering away from people/dogs, the reaction we got was people said 'Hi' and apologised if their dog looked like it was going to bother us. Which none did...

Anyway, it was a great ride, not spoiled by some miserable sod giving us grief, which is always a dampener when you're out having a bit of fun! And yes, my backside is a little tender...
